Scaling Your Business Internationally: The Power of B2B Collaborations

Expanding your business internationally can be a challenging yet incredibly rewarding journey. Harnessing the power of B2B collaborations can greatly accelerate this process, opening up new markets and creating valuable partnerships. By aligning with businesses in preferred regions, you gain access to its existing customer base, distribution networks, and local expertise. This not only reduces the barriers to entry but also allows you to efficiently navigate cultural differences and regulatory landscapes.

Moreover, collaborations can promote innovation by sharing resources, knowledge, and best practices. Through joint ventures or co-development projects, businesses can leverage each other's strengths to create unique products or services that meet the specific needs of international markets.

Remember, success in international expansion relies on building strong and mutually beneficial relationships. By embracing collaboration, you can pave the way for sustainable growth and long-term success on a global scale.
